DHI hair transplant after flying home, what follow-up felt realistic

nervousbeforeflight
Quick background because I was reading old threads here for months. I had DHI Hair Transplantation planned from the UK and flew to Istanbul on a Monday evening. Consultation was Tuesday, procedure Wednesday, check-up Thursday, and I flew back Friday night. I know some people stay longer, but work was difficult for me. The actual travel part was okay but more tiring than I expected. The hotel was 10 minutes by car from the clinic, not really walkable because of traffic. The translator was there for clinic visits but not at the hotel, so I used WhatsApp for small questions. They answered fast the first two days, then slower after I came home, usually next day. I am not worried, just sharing because I thought follow-up would be like instant chat every time. It was more like send photos, wait, get short reassurance. If you are anxious person like me, maybe ask before booking who replies after you fly home and what hours they answer. I also wish I had brought a button-up shirt for the airport. Small thing but it made the day less annoying.

I stayed one extra night after my procedure and I was glad. Not because something dramatic happened, just because airports are stressful when you are tired and trying not to bump your head. If someone is already anxious, the extra night can be worth budgeting for.
